Question
Find the sum.$$\sum_{i=1}^{4} \frac{1}{2^{i}}$$
Step 1
This is a finite geometric series with the first term $a = \frac{1}{2}$, the common ratio $r = \frac{1}{2}$, and the number of terms $n = 4$. Show more…
